Creating Strong Passwords
One of the simplest yet most effective methods to guard your account is by creating a strong password. A robust password is more than just a combination of letters and numbers; it should include a mix of uppercase and lowercase letters, special characters, and should be at least 12 characters long. Avoid using easily guessable information such as birthdays or common words.

Enabling Two-Factor Authentication (2FA)
To add an extra layer of security, consider enabling two-factor authentication (2FA). This feature requires not only your password but also a verification code sent to your mobile device. Even if someone manages to acquire your password, they will still need access to your phone to log in.
Stay Aware of Phishing Scams
Phishing scams remain a prevalent threat for online casino players. Be cautious of unsolicited emails or messages asking for personal information. Legitimate casinos will never request sensitive data through these channels. Always verify the source before clicking on any links.
Using Secure Internet Connections
Always play on secure and private internet connections. Avoid using public Wi-Fi networks for online gaming, as they are often targets for hackers. If necessary, employ a Virtual Private Network (VPN) to encrypt your internet connection and protect your online activities.
Keeping Software Up to Date
Ensuring that your device’s operating system and antivirus software are up to date is crucial for your online safety. Updates often include security patches that protect against new threats. Make it a habit to check for updates regularly.
